  • The Ugly Duckling is a black-and-white Silly Symphonies short film that debuted on December 16, 1931. The film is especially noteworthy as being the first in the Silly Symphonies series that focused on plot and narrative format rather than using animation to accompany a musical piece. It was later remade in 1939, being the only entry in the entire series to do so.
